Mapping of tunnel can be done by photogrammetric method with the aid of

Explanation:
Oblique photography is used because it places the camera at a tilt that captures the tunnel’s sidewalls and ceiling, providing the necessary perspective and parallax to measure the interior geometry. This view lets you record the cross-sectional shape and the longitudinal profile as you move along the tunnel, enabling accurate 3D reconstruction with photogrammetry when paired with known scale or control points. Aerial photography isn’t suitable for enclosed spaces, as it won’t show the interior geometry; stereophotography can yield 3D data but requires precise stereo setups and still benefits from the oblique perspective to cover all surfaces; thermal imaging records heat patterns rather than precise structural dimensions.
